Aston Martin's F1 Crisis: Vibrations, Batteries, and Reliability

Aston Martin faces a challenging start in the 2026 Formula One season, particularly at the Australian Grand Prix. The team has encountered significant issues, including power unit glitches during preseason testing and a lack of reliable data due to low-fuel runs. The Honda power units vibrations have caused concerns about long-term nerve damage for drivers and have impacted reliability. The team is also low on batteries, with only two working ones remaining. Honda is working on fixing the power unit vibrations, but its a complex process that may take time. The human toll is high, with mechanics working long hours and the teams first-year principal, Adrian Newey, emphasizing the need for reliability over performance.
